I have $12 in the bank and I receive $4/hr babysitting. How many hours do I need to babysit to have $60?

Answer:

You need to work 12 hours

Step-by-step explanation:

If you have already 12 dollars in the bank you will need to subtract them from your goal, since as said you already have them. Then, you divide 48 (dollars) by 4 (dollars) and you will get the amount of hours, 12.

Answer:

12 hours

Step-by-step explanation:

You have $12 in your bank and you need to get to  $60 so

60-12= 48 , you need 48 dollars to reach to 60

48/4 = 12 hours. So if you get paid 4 dollars an hours, you only need to work 12 hours
